Hello all. Got a Vewlix L from a seller but unfortunately it's missing quite a bit of parts. Before I tackle the missing back door and front door I'm trying to figure out if my monitor is good.

IMG_5530.jpg



Model number on the monitor is T32H07S(KA). I messaged the seller a while back and said that I didn't have a way to power the monitor as it looks like its power comes from a 8 pin connector that is missing.

Pretty sure that PSU is from a Lindbergh, so technically no. However, I think the monitor you have in is also powered by 24V, so you could make it work. You just need a harness and pinout for it. Don't assume the pinout is the same.
 
There may be one or two power supplies in the bottom of the cab mounted on a piece of wood and under a wood shelf. Are they there? I believe one of those powers the monitor, can you take a picture of what you have?

The Sanwa T32H07S is a Vewlix F monitor. I'm not sure if it came with the L's stock or not. And based on the pics, I don't see any straggling connectors for the monitor PSU. I also don't see the monitor remote board.

The PSU that's there is the 12v cabinet PSU for accessories (sound amp, fans, marquee lights).

IMO your best bet is to get a modern pc monitor. I can take some pics of mine for the things you're missing though.
